Brookfield Infrastructure Partners L.P Shareholders’ Equity Growth & History (BIPH)

Brookfield Infrastructure Partners L.P's shareholders’ equity was $35.54B for fiscal 2025.

Brookfield Infrastructure Partners L.P annual shareholders’ equity history

Brookfield Infrastructure Partners L.P annual shareholders’ equity

Fiscal yearPeriod endedShareholders’ equityChangeGrowth
20252025-12-31$35.54B$5.69B+19.05%
20242024-12-31$29.85B−$4.16B−12.24%
20232023-12-31$34.02B$8.46B+33.11%
20222022-12-31$25.55B−$837.0M−3.17%
20212021-12-31$26.39B$4.72B+21.77%
20202020-12-31$21.67B−$504.0M−2.27%
20192019-12-31$22.18B$7.51B+51.19%
20182018-12-31$14.67B$1.19B+8.86%
20172017-12-31$13.47B$3.83B+39.71%
20162016-12-31$9.64B$2.47B+34.39%
20152015-12-31$7.18B

Brookfield Infrastructure Partners L.P shareholders’ equity trends

Over the last five fiscal years, Brookfield Infrastructure Partners L.P's shareholders’ equity increased from $21.67B to $35.54B, a change of $13.87B. The latest reported quarter, Q4 2025, shows $35.54B.

What shareholders’ equity means

Shareholders’ equity is the residual accounting value attributable to shareholders after liabilities are subtracted from assets. It can change through earnings, losses, dividends, share issuance, repurchases, and other comprehensive income.
